更新gitcode流水线action
功能介绍
更新gitcode流水线action
调用方法
请参见如何调用API。
URI
POST /v6/{domain_id}/api/pac/pipelines/actions/yml-register
|
参数 |
是否必选 |
参数类型 |
描述 |
|---|---|---|---|
|
domain_id |
是 |
String |
参数解释: 租户id。 约束限制: 不涉及。 取值范围: 32位字符,由数字和字母组成。 默认取值: 不涉及。 |
请求参数
|
参数 |
是否必选 |
参数类型 |
描述 |
|---|---|---|---|
|
yaml_file_list |
否 |
Array of ActionsWorkflowYamlChangedDTO objects |
参数解释: 更新action详情列表。 取值范围: 不涉及。 |
|
参数 |
是否必选 |
参数类型 |
描述 |
|---|---|---|---|
|
type |
否 |
String |
参数解释: 操作类型。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
https_url |
否 |
String |
参数解释: 代码源地址。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
repo_id |
否 |
String |
参数解释: repo代码仓id。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
old_file_path |
否 |
String |
参数解释: 旧文件路径。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
new_file_path |
否 |
String |
参数解释: 新文件路径。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
file_content |
否 |
String |
参数解释: 文件详情。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
encoding |
否 |
String |
参数解释: 文件编码。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
default_branch |
否 |
String |
参数解释: 代码源默认分支。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
|
file_commit_id |
否 |
String |
参数解释: 文件提交记录id。 约束限制: 不涉及。 取值范围: 不涉及。 默认取值: 不涉及。 |
响应参数
状态码:200
|
参数 |
参数类型 |
描述 |
|---|---|---|
|
success |
Boolean |
参数解释: 是否调用成功。 取值范围:
|
请求示例
POST https://{endpoint}/v6/93b9fc6ffc6a4edc9ab049c1f0dbec4b/api/pac/pipelines/actions/yml-register
{
"yaml_file_list" : [ {
"type" : "example_type",
"https_url" : "https://example.com",
"repo_id" : "12345",
"old_file_path" : "/path/to/old/file.yaml",
"new_file_path" : "/path/to/new/file.yaml",
"file_content" : "content of the file",
"encoding" : "UTF-8",
"default_branch" : "main",
"file_commit_id" : "abc123"
} ]
}
响应示例
状态码:200
OK
{
"success" : true
}
状态码
|
状态码 |
描述 |
|---|---|
|
200 |
OK |
错误码
请参见错误码。